ABSTRACT:
A battery (302) provides both charging and discharging capability with a minimal number of terminals (304, 318, 306). A triac (310) is included within the charge path of the battery (302) to provide both discharge and charge capability. Charging system (300) provides charging and discharging control (332) so that current can be either charged to or drained from the battery (302) through the triac (310). Battery temperature and battery capacity are monitored through a single battery characteristic indicator terminal (318) which also serves as the bias for turning on the triac (310).
